Home Tags Greenflag

Tag: Greenflag

Global businesses losing $1.75 trillion to digital exclusion of 672 million...

0
Businesses around the world are losing an estimated US$1.75 trillion because some 672 million people in the world have either been completely excluded from...
Skip to content